RTL083P_Major Incident Mental Health Response.

Descriptions

Following the terrorist attacks in the first half of 2017, a strong clinical evidence base demonstrates that a number of people present will require support from Mental Health services. There is also evidence to suggest that many of those impacted will not pro-actively seek treatment. This has the potential to cause significant Mental Health issues for the affected population in the future if support is not pro-actively offered.
